Highlights of this half-day history walk include the Prague Castle Gardens including the dazzling Belvedere summer palace commissioned by Ferdinand I as a romantic present to his wife, the singing fountain cast from bell bronze, the Fig House and Orangery, where figs, almonds, oranges and lemons were grown for the first time in Central Europe and the grand Wallenstein Garden, with its albino peacocks, mannerist statues, grotto wall and mythical fountains.
Walk through the unique Baroque garden to admire the original statuary and sculptural decor of early 1700's and enjoy the beauty and symbolism listed for its historic cultural values by UNESCO. Offers some of the most beuatiful views of Prague and the Prague Castle
Admire the Wallenstein Palace Gardens build in the 1600's and presently open to the public as the gardens of the Senate of the Czech Republic. The Italian style garden includes an aviary, an artificial grotto, a sculptural gallery of mythological heroes and a fountain by Adrian de Vries.
Walk through the Royal Garden of the Prague Castle established on the site of medieval vineyards in the 1500's. A Renaissance garden later became famous for its rare botanical specimens and exotic plants from distant countries.
